At HLC Electric Supply Company, our Service Division offers installation of new electrical systems and maintenance for existing ones. Our services encompass panel enhancements, lighting updates, service replacements, landscape illumination, dedicated circuits, sub panel installations, ground fault protection (GFI/GFCI), and electric vehicle charging stations.
The Sales Division of HLC Electric Supply Company is dedicated to motor control and power distribution apparatus. Our wide selection features brands including GE, Cutler Hammer, ITE, Westinghouse, Square D, and Allen Bradley, among others. We supply switch and signal gear spanning all ages of electrical equipment. We also sell energy-efficient LED lighting suitable for commercial and industrial applications. Our lighting products are DLC listed and adhere to the highest standards of electrical efficiency. Thanks to our broad inventory and thorough product knowledge, HLC serves as a crucial resource for commercial and industrial power users and service specialists.
Established in 1982, HLC Electric Supply Co. has a long-standing history that goes back even further. In the 1950s, Charley and Art Contreras, two brothers, started a company named Industrial Marine, dedicated to servicing and reselling industrial electrical equipment. For over twenty years, in an era known as the golden age of electricity, these brothers supplied an alternative for electrical distribution and motor control equipment when manufacturers fell behind the rapid industrial growth. A significant number of these systems continue to function today. Three generations on, HLC Electric is proud to serve our community and customers throughout the nation, utilizing the rich knowledge and experience our history has provided in electrical systems.
